I have no objection to sites like Polymarket being made illegal. That is not the argument.

I don't approve of people using Polymarket, but I would fight for their right to access the website without censorship.

The government can declare a business like Polymarket to be illegal, that's fine. Take action against Polymarket directly. The government dictating which sites a citizen can or cannot access is not fine. It is exactly the same as what China does with the Great Firewall.
